Apple Pulling the Plug on iWork.com July 31
Mar 10, 2012, 9:05 AM by Eric M. Zeman
Apple has notified users of its iWork.com cloud-based file storage system that the service will be discontinued on July 31 of this year. Apple says that the users should download their documents before July 31 in order to prevent losing access to them. Apple hopes that iWork.com users will transition to its iCloud service instead.
